简单易懂的vsftp服务器配置教程 (如何配置vsftp服务器)

配置vsftpd服务器是一项在Linux系统上常见的任务,它允许用户通过ftp协议安全地传输文件,以下是一个简单的vsftpd服务器配置教程,旨在帮助初学者快速搭建和配置vsftpd服务。,
安装vsftpd, ,在开始配置之前,你需要确保vsftpd已经安装在你的系统上,对于大多数基于Debian的系统(如Ubuntu),可以使用以下命令安装:,对于基于RPM的系统(如CentOS),则可以使用:,
基本配置,1、配置文件位置,vsftpd的主配置文件通常位于
/etc/vsftpd.conf,备份原始配置文件总是一个好习惯:,“`bash,sudo cp /etc/vsftpd.conf /etc/vsftpd.conf.orig,“`,2、修改配置文件,使用文本编辑器打开配置文件进行编辑:,“`bash,sudo nano /etc/vsftpd.conf,“`,这里你可以设置多种参数来满足你的需求,如果你希望禁用匿名登录,确保以下行是注释掉的(在行首添加):,“`conf,anonymous_enable=YES,“`,而如果你希望所有用户都被限制在他们的主目录,确保以下行是启用的:,“`conf,chroot_local_user=YES,“`, ,3、保存并退出编辑器。,
安全性配置,1、本地用户权限,默认情况下,vsftpd允许本地用户登录,如果你希望限制某些用户访问
FTP服务器,可以在配置文件中添加如下行:,“`conf,userlist_enable=YES,“`,然后创建一个包含允许或拒绝用户的文本文件:,“`bash,sudo nano /etc/vsftpd.userlist,“`,在该文件中,每个用户名占一行,前面加上
YES表示允许该用户登录,
NO表示拒绝。,2、安全连接,为了提高安全性,你应该强制使用SSL/TLS连接,这可以通过在配置文件中添加以下行来实现:,“`conf,ssl_enable=YES,allow_anon_ssl=NO,force_local_data_ssl=YES,force_local_logins_ssl=YES,“`,
服务管理, ,1、重启服务,完成配置后,需要重启vsftpd服务使更改生效:,“`bash,sudo systemctl restart vsftpd,“`,2、设置开机自启动,为确保vsftpd在系统启动时自动运行,可以启用其自启动功能:,“`bash,sudo systemctl enable vsftpd,“`,现在,你的vsftpd服务器应该已经根据上述配置进行了设置,你可以尝试用FTP客户端连接到服务器,检查是否一切正常运作。,
相关问题与解答,1、
问:如何允许特定用户访问vsftpd服务器?,答:通过编辑
/etc/vsftpd.userlist文件,并在其中为特定用户前添加
YES,可以允许这些用户访问FTP服务器。,2、
问:我应该如何设置被动模式端口范围?,答:在vsftpd配置文件中,可以使用
pasv_min_port
pasv_max_port参数来定义被动模式端口的范围。,3、
问:为什么即使我设置了chroot_local_user=YES,用户仍然可以离开他们的主目录?,答:如果用户能够离开他们的主目录,可能是因为
allow_writeable_chroot=YES被设置了,这个参数允许在某些条件下改变工作目录,将其设置为
NO可解决此问题。,4、
问:我怎样才能限制上传文件的大小?,答:vsftpd本身不支持直接限制上传文件大小的功能,但你可以通过编写脚本和使用
xferlog_std_format以及
xferlog_enable参数来跟踪文件传输,然后在日志中检查文件大小,超出限制的文件可以通过脚本删除。,

原创文章,作者:admin,如若转载,请注明出处:https://www.vaicdn.com/news/15028.html

(0)
adminadmin
上一篇 2024 年 4 月 13 日 下午6:15
下一篇 2024 年 4 月 13 日 下午6:15

相关推荐

  • 香港宽频服务器租用:为企业提供稳定高速的网络服务

    香港宽频服务器租用:为企业提供稳定高速的网络服务,引言, ,随着全球化的不断推进,企业对于网络服务的需求越来越高,特别是对于需要面向全球提供服务的企业,稳定的网络连接和快速的访问速…

    2024 年 4 月 14 日
  • 服务器断网怎么办?地址重启是解决问题的好方法! (服务器断网没有地址重启就好)

    服务器断网是运维人员经常遇到的问题之一,它可能由多种原因引起,如硬件故障、软件错误、网络问题等,遇到此类情况时,重启服务器的网络服务或整个服务器往往是快速恢复服务的有效方法,以下是…

    2024 年 4 月 13 日
  • 海外租用的服务器

    租用海外服务器的好处有很多,以下是一些主要的因素:,1、全球覆盖:海外服务器可以覆盖全球各地的用户,使得网站或者应用可以快速地被全球用户访问,这对于全球化的企业来说,是非常重要的。…

    2024 年 4 月 13 日
  • 日本防御系统

    随着互联网的迅猛发展,网络安全已成为全球关注的焦点,作为亚洲技术强国之一的日本,其防御服务器是保障网络安全的重要堡垒,日本在网络安全领域采取了一系列先进技术和策略来确保其服务器的安…

    2024 年 4 月 14 日
  • matlab 解方程组

    在matlab中解方程组是一个常见的操作,尤其是对于工程计算和科学分析来说,MATLAB提供了多种方法来解决线性和非线性方程组,以下是一些常用的解方程组的方法:,1. 直接求解法,…

    2024 年 4 月 14 日
  • 戴尔机架式r750服务器怎么样啊

    戴尔PowerEdge R750机架式服务器是戴尔公司推出的一款高性能、高密度的服务器产品,专为那些需要处理大量数据和运行复杂应用程序的企业设计,它属于戴尔PowerEdge系列服…

    2024 年 4 月 14 日
  • qq启动报错+如何修复

    当QQ启动报错时,用户通常会感到困惑和无措,以下将详细阐述一些常见的QQ启动报错问题及其解决方法,希望能帮助您顺利修复这些问题。,常见QQ启动报错原因:,1、软件版本不兼容:操作系…

    2024 年 4 月 18 日
  • 服务器的磁盘管理

    服务器磁盘空间的合理管理对于确保系统运行效率至关重要,Linux系统中的逻辑卷(Logical Volumes,简称LV)是灵活的存储管理方式,允许管理员动态调整磁盘空间大小,优化…

    2024 年 4 月 13 日
  • 深圳网站seo优化的关键是什么,深圳网站seo优化的重要性及解决方法

    深圳作为中国的一大技术和经济中心,拥有众多企业和网站,在这样一个竞争激烈的环境中,网站的搜索引擎优化(seo)显得尤为关键,SEO优化能够帮助企业提高网站在搜索引擎中的排名,吸引更…

    2024 年 4 月 13 日
  • 怎么判断服务器网速慢不慢呢

    判断服务器网速是否慢需要从多个角度进行考量,以下是一些技术细节和步骤:,1、Ping测试,,Ping命令是网络诊断中最基本的工具之一,它通过发送ICMP请求到服务器并等待响应来检测…

    2024 年 4 月 14 日